Transaction fea114ca200ed14392c244c23c158aa3c8135d4c88e5b176999531d1eca28078
1 Input
1 Output
-
fea114ca200ed14392c244c23c158aa3c8135d4c88e5b176999531d1eca28078:0
- value
- 3363
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7258bc2e7dd6d0c580c2a0338b7da12be51a0003 OP_EQUAL
- address
- 3C7dFqLQrpNi5mmpHpgkXhPu88yr7nDYG1